Summary: The adoption of important housing-related measures in Portugal occurred in 2018/2019, before the period in which the SARS-COV-2 pandemic began to manifest itself. Although these measures intended to anticipate and regulate several dimensions of the right to housing, they were not fully prepared, or were not in a state of concreteness, such as to allow a timely reaction to covid-19 related changes. The purpose of this paper is to analyze the intersection between the new demands brought about by the pandemic and the distinct legal responses that had an impact on the housing market in Portugal
